Construction Accidents: Pursuing Justice on the Job Site

Blanco County is experiencing growth, bringing new construction projects throughout our communities. While construction workers are entitled to workers’ compensation for on-the-job injuries, in many instances, injured workers may also be able to pursue personal injury claims against responsible third parties. Because these third-party claims can offer compensation above and beyond workers’ compensation benefits, it is crucial to have an attorney examine your construction accident case to identify all potentially liable parties.

Texas law prevents you from suing your employer or a co-worker for a workplace injury. However, construction sites often involve multiple contractors, subcontractors, and vendors. If the negligence of a third party—such as a different subcontractor, a general contractor, or a manufacturer of defective equipment—contributed to your injury, you have grounds for a personal injury claim. This avenue allows for a more comprehensive recovery of damages, including pain and suffering, which are typically not covered by workers’ compensation.

We have extensive experience with common construction accident types, including crane accidents, forklift incidents, falls from heights, and scaffolding collapses. DWI/DUI Defense: Strategic Advocacy Against Drunk Driving Charges

A DWI or DUI charge in Blanco County can carry severe consequences, from hefty fines and license suspension to increased insurance premiums and a permanent criminal record. Before you consider pleading guilty, it’s imperative to understand your rights and the robust defense strategies available. We have handled hundreds of DWI/DUI cases throughout Texas, diligently fighting for our clients.

Our defense tactics are broad and meticulously tailored to each case. We can work to prevent the suspension of your driver’s license, challenge the legality of traffic stops, contest the accuracy of breath or blood tests, and defend your rights even if you refused a breath test. Our investigations often reveal critical weaknesses in the prosecution’s case, leading to favorable outcomes.

Consider these past successes:

  • Breath Test Dismissal: Our client faced drunk driving charges based on a breath test. We uncovered that a police department employee had not properly maintained the breathalyzer machines. Arguing that without a reliable test, the state had no case, we secured a dismissal of the charges.
  • Lack of Evidence Dismissal: Another client, involved in a late-night rollover accident with an injured passenger, had no breath or blood test administered by police. On-scene emergency staff did not note intoxication, and crucial hospital notes were missing. We secured a dismissal on the day of trial.
  • Field Sobriety Test Dismissal: For a client charged with DUI/DWI where the state’s primary evidence was a video field sobriety test, we successfully had the case dismissed because, upon review, our client did not appear drunk in the video.

For Blanco County residents facing DWI/DUI charges, our approach involves a thorough examination of every detail, from the initial stop to the administration of tests, identifying any procedural errors or constitutional violations that can lead to a reduction or dismissal of charges.
